Balanced Market
The City of Guelph's real estate market remained balanced in March, with steady pricing and increased inventory. The median sale price held firm at $750,000, while the average sale price dipped by 1.39% to $774,256. Sales volume declined by 21.58%, reflecting a 20.48% drop in unit sales to 132 transactions. Meanwhile, new listings increased by 4.84%, and expired listings rose by 23.53%, adding to available inventory. With the unit sales-to-listings ratio at 43.56%, the market continues to present opportunities for both buyers and sellers as conditions remain balanced.

March Year-over-Year Sales Volume of $102,201,727
Down 21.58% from 2024's $130,331,851, with unit sales of 132, down 20.48% from last March's 166.
New listings of 303 are up 4.84% from a year ago, with the sales/listing ratio of 43.56% down 13.88%.
Year-to-Date Sales Volume of $268,010,104
Down 15.55% from 2024's $317,365,243, with unit sales of 346 down from 403 in 2024.
New listings of 827 are up 19.51% from a year ago, with the sales/listing ratio of 41.84% down 16.40%.
Year-to-Date Average Sale Price of $774,357
Down from $785,703 one year ago, with a median sale price of $777,777 up from $750,000 one year ago.
Average days-on-market of 29 is up 2 days from last year.
